Imagine a tough, heavyweight bout. That was the weekend series at Lawson between fourth ranked Minnesota-Duluth and fifteenth ranked WMU. Western won the opening round Friday night, but the defending and two time champions found a way to win on Saturday night.

It was another intense, hard hitting hockey game Saturday night in front of a standing room only crowd. The Bulldogs scored just :35 seconds in to the start of the game on a Justin Richards goal. Austin Rueschhoff, who scored with a big blast on Friday night, tallied again Saturday night at 14:02. The game stayed tied until late into the third period before Quinn Olson's goal eleven minutes in decided the game.

For the scoreboard watchers, the weekend split keeps Western six points behind UMD, but now Denver is just one point behind the Broncos, after sweeping Miami this weekend.

The journey towards the Frozen Faceoff doesn't get any easier this coming weekend with WMU traveling to number one ranked North Dakota for a pair of games.
